Excel:如何将多列堆叠为一列


您可以使用 Excel 中的VSTACK函数将多列快速堆叠为一列。

例如,您可以使用以下公式将 A、B 和 C 列的前七行的值堆叠到单个列中:

 =VSTACK( A1:A7 , B1:B7 , C1:C7 )

下面的例子展示了如何在实践中使用这个公式。

示例:在 Excel 中将多列堆叠到单列中

假设我们Excel中有以下三列值:

假设我们要将这三列中的值堆叠到一列中。

我们可以在单元格E1中键入以下公式来执行此操作:

 =VSTACK( A1:A7 , B1:B7 , C1:C7 )

以下屏幕截图显示了如何在实践中使用该公式:

Excel 将多列堆叠为一列

我们可以看到VSTACK函数已成功将每一列堆叠为一列。

请注意,如果每列中有不同数量的值, VSTACK函数也适用。

例如,当每列中的值数量不同时,我们可以使用以下公式将多列堆叠为一列:

 =VSTACK( A1:A7 , B1:B3 , C1:C5 )

以下屏幕截图显示了如何在实践中使用该公式:

Excel VSTACK每列具有不同数量的值

VSTACK函数成功地将每一列堆叠成一列。

注意:您可以在此处找到 Excel 中VSTACK函数的完整文档。

其他资源

以下教程介绍了如何在 Excel 中执行其他常见操作:

Excel中如何统计出现次数
如何在Excel中计算文本频率
如何在 Excel 中计算相对频率

添加评论

您的电子邮箱地址不会被公开。 必填项已用*标注